Daughter of Domatila Feliz and Guillermo (William) Maxey

Obituary

Gonzales Tribune
Gonzales, California
18 Nov 1899, Sat ·Page 3

Death of Mrs. Prewitt.
Mrs. Tracy Prewitt, who has resided near Paraiso Springs for several years, died at the home of her daughter, Mrs. Tash, at the Arroyo Seco, last Tuesday. She leaves a husband, two sons and one daughter to mourn her loss. Mrs. Prewitt was born July 11, 1849, and was loved by all who knew her for her many deeds of kindness.

Gonzales Tribune
Gonzales, California
18 Nov 1899, Sat ·Page 3
Soledad Jottings
Soledad, Nov 16, 1899
Mrs. G. L. Prewitt of Paraiso Springs will be buried to-day, she having died of pneumonia on the 14th inst.
